Incredibly moving


I taped this off television in 2002, when I was around 14. The other day I found the tape and watched this documentary. It is incredibly moving, and brought me back to where I was on that September 11th 2001.

I had to stop the tape after watching Beth Patrone talk so openly and candidly about her husband- a firefighter who lost his life. Shortly thereafter, she found out that she was pregnant. To me, the film is a testimonial to everyone who died that day, especially the firefighters who went into the buildings. Those messages that play from the people who called their families before the towers fell only prove that we should all take the time we have on this earth to tell our families that we love them as much as possible.
